Presidents’ day is celebrated in the U.S. on the 3rd Monday of February. The observance usually falls on or near George Washington’s February 22 birth date and the holiday is still officially known as Washington’s Birthday.

For us, who enjoy watching stock market news, we will have to wait until Tuesday to continue watching the ebbs and flows of the market, because the stock market is usually closed on Presidents’ day.
